Correlations of Eigenfunctions in Disordered Systems

Ya. M. Blanter, A. D. Mirlin

cond-matarXiv:cond-mat/9604139

Abstract

Correlations of eigenfunctions, |ψk(r1)|2|ψl(r2)|2, in a disordered system are investigated. We derive general formulae expressing these correlation functions in terms of the supermatrix sigma-model. In particular case of weak localization regime we find that the correlations of the same eigenfunction are proportional to g-1 for large distances, while the correlations of two different eigenfunctions cross over from g-1 behavior for r1=r2 to g-2 one for r1 - r2 l, with g and l being the dimensionless conductance and the mean free path, respectively.
